The Rittman Historical Society is a non-profit organization dedicated to preserving and promoting the history of the city of Rittman, Ohio. Founded in 1975, the society operates a museum and research center that houses a collection of artifacts, documents, and photographs that tell the story of Rittman's past.

Located in the historic Rittman City Hall building, the museum features exhibits on the city's early settlers, industries, and community life. Visitors can view displays of antique tools, household items, clothing, and other artifacts that reflect the daily lives of Rittman residents over the years.

The Rittman Historical Society also hosts a variety of events and programs throughout the year, including historical lectures, tours, and special exhibits. The organization works closely with local schools and community groups to promote education and awareness of Rittman's rich history.

Membership in the Rittman Historical Society is open to anyone interested in preserving and promoting the city's heritage. Members receive access to the museum and research center, as well as discounts on events and merchandise. The society is run by a board of directors and relies on volunteers and donations to support its programs and operations.
